Cost To Replace Oil Pressure Sensor. An engine oil pressure sensor replacement can cost about $130 to $375, including $50 to $200 for replacement parts and $80 to $175 for labor. If you have a bad oil pressure sensor in a modern vehicle, then your oil pressure gauge could show strange readings or it could show that you have extremely high oil. The average cost for an oil pressure sensor replacement is between $148 and $167. Labor costs are estimated between $75 and $95 while parts are typically priced around $72.
